Unexpected Causes of Soft Erections in Young Men
Contrary to popular belief, soft erections in young men are not solely attributed to psychological factors. While stress, anxiety, and performance pressure can contribute to ED, several physiological factors also play a significant role. One of the primary causes is poor cardiovascular health, which can lead to reduced blood flow to the penis. This may be due to a sedentary lifestyle, poor diet, or underlying conditions such as high blood pressure or high cholesterol.
Another unexpected cause of soft erections in young men is hormonal imbalances, particularly low testosterone levels. Testosterone is crucial for maintaining sexual function, and a decline in this hormone can lead to ED. Additionally, excessive alcohol consumption, smoking, and the use of certain medications can contribute to soft erections in younger males.
Solutions for Soft Erections in Young Men
Addressing soft erections in young men requires a multi-faceted approach that targets both the psychological and physiological aspects of the condition. One of the most effective solutions is lifestyle modification. Adopting a healthy di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and lean proteins can improve cardiovascular health and support optimal blood flow. Regular exercise, particularly aerobic activities like running or swimming, can also enhance cardiovascular function and boost testosterone levels.
In addition to lifestyle changes, young men experiencing soft erections should consider seeking professional help. A healthcare provider can assess the underlying causes of ED and recommend appropriate treatments. In some cases, hormone replacement therapy may be prescribed to address low testosterone levels. For men with psychological factors contributing to their ED, therapy or counseling can be beneficial in addressing performance anxiety and stress.
The Role of Medications and Supplements
While medications like phosphodiesterase type 5 (PDE5) inhibitors, such as Viagra or Cialis, are commonly used to treat ED in older men, they may not be the first line of treatment for younger males. These medications can be effective in improving erectile function, but they do not address the underlying causes of soft erections in young men. Instead, healthcare providers may recommend supplements like L-arginine or ginseng, which have been shown to improve blood flow and sexual function.
